What Is MiCA?

MiCA (Markets in Crypto-Assets Regulation) is the European Union’s first comprehensive crypto regulatory framework.

It creates a single licensing system across all EU member states, replacing the fragmented national registration systems that existed previously.

Under MiCA, crypto companies must obtain authorization as a Crypto-Asset Service Provider (CASP) from an EU regulator before offering services across the European Union.

Why MiCA Matters for Crypto Users

Choosing a MiCA-authorized exchange can provide several advantages:

Consumer Protection

Licensed providers must comply with stricter operational standards and regulatory oversight.

Fund Segregation

MiCA introduces requirements designed to protect customer assets and improve transparency.

Regulatory Oversight

Licensed exchanges operate under supervision from recognized European financial authorities.

Cross-Border Access

A MiCA license allows exchanges to operate throughout the European Union and the broader European Economic Area through passporting rights.

Regulatory Considerations for 2026

As MiCA implementation progresses, users should verify whether an exchange holds full CASP authorization rather than relying on older VASP registrations.

According to ESMA guidance, authorization status can be verified through official regulatory records and disclosures. Platforms operating without proper authorization may face restrictions after transitional periods expire.

FAQ

What is a MiCA license?

A MiCA license authorizes a company to provide crypto-asset services under the European Union’s Markets in Crypto-Assets framework.

Is Paybis MiCA licensed?

Yes. Paybis received a MiCA CASP license from the Bank of Latvia in May 2026. The company also received a PSD2 Payment Institution license on the same day.

Why is MiCA important?

MiCA creates a unified regulatory framework designed to improve transparency, consumer protection, and oversight across the European crypto market.

Can MiCA-licensed exchanges operate across Europe?

Yes. CASP authorization allows exchanges to serve customers across EU member states and the EEA through passporting rights.
